Actually, Jay owns four tubas (plus, I think, I a cimbasso, but that doesn't count). He has a 4/4 Rudy Meinl CC, a 6/4 Nirschl, and the big and small Eb's you mentioned. He has said before that this is what he needs to cover all the bases--A small Eb for native bass tuba parts, a large Eb for works where the CC's are too big or where the Eb is less work, the big CC for most big works, and the Rudy for when the Nirschl is too big.
